Learn about Plants of the Forest with Emily Steinwehe ~ Park by Lake Monona.  Emily will guide you on easy trails through the woods and help you learn about the amazing variety of plants and flowers that grow in woodland areas.  Can you find a Jack-in-the-Pulpit?

Follow rolling hiking paths through the Turville Point woodlands and prairie with beautiful vistas of Lake Monona and Monona Bay. Walks at Turville Point held on the 2nd Sunday every month are co-sponsored by Madison Bird City FUN partners, Madison Parks, Friends of Olin Turville and Madison Audubon Society. Meet at the Turville parking lot from John Nolen Drive at the railroad tracks.Free family and kid friendly outing, registration not required, no pets.
